Are you a skilled TIG Welder with experience working with aluminium? Do you take pride in welding and producing high-quality work? If so, we want to hear from you!
We are looking for a Production Welder to join a growing team in Bedford. The primary focus of this role is TIG welding aluminium, with additional MIG work involving steel and zintec fabrication (if able).
Key responsibilities:- TIG welding aluminium components to a high standard
- Working with steel, aluminium, and zintec materials
- Following technical drawings and ensuring precision in all welds
- Maintaining quality control and adhering to company standards
- Assisting in general fabrication tasks as required
- Proven experience in TIG welding aluminium (essential)
- Ability to read and interpret technical drawings
- Flexibility to work with a variety of metals and grades
- Experience in MIG welding (desirable but not essential)
- Strong attention to detail and commitment to quality
